Why in the news?

In collaboration with the Bharat GPT ecosystem led by IIT Bombay, Seetha Mahalaxmi Healthcare (SML) has introduced 'Hanooman,' a suite of Indic large language models trained across 22 Indian languages.

 

About Hanooman:

  • It is a series of large language models (LLMs) that can respond in 11 Indian languages like Hindi, Tamil, and Marathi, with plans to expand to more than 20 languages.
  • Capabilities: It is a multimodal AI tool, which can generate text, speech, videos and more in multiple Indian languages.
  • The size of these AI models ranges from 1.5 billion to a whopping 40 billion parameters.
  • Applications: It has been designed to work in four fields, including health care, governance, financial services, and education.

 

What is the Bharat GPT ecosystem?

  • It is a research consortium led by IIT Bombay with seven other IITs. It is backed by the Department of Science and Technology, SML and Reliance Jio.

 

Key facts about large language models

  • Large language models use deep learning techniques to process large amounts of text.
  • They work by processing vast amounts of text, understanding the structure and meaning, and learning from it.
  • LLMs are ‘trained’ to identify meanings and relationships between words.
  • The greater the amount of training data a model is fed, the smarter it gets at understanding and producing text.
  • The training data is usually large datasets, such as Wikipedia, Open Web Text, and the Common Crawl Corpus.
  • These contain large amounts of text data, which the models use to understand and generate natural language.
